오류 처리: OpenCV의 "'error: (-215) !empty() in function detectorMultiScale'" 문제 해결
시도 중 얼굴 감지를 위해 OpenCV를 활용하려고 하면 악명 높은 "오류: (-215) !empty() in function detectorMultiScale"이 발생했습니다. 이 오류는 OpenCV가 얼굴 및 눈 계단식에 필요한 XML 파일을 찾지 못할 때 발생합니다.
이 문제를 해결하려면 XML 파일의 파일 경로를 수동으로 지정하지 마십시오. 대신 OpenCV는 내장 솔루션을 제공합니다.
OpenCV의 미리 정의된 속성 활용:
<code class="python">face_cascade = cv2.CascadeClassifier(cv2.data.haarcascades + 'haarcascade_frontalface_default.xml') eye_cascade = cv2.CascadeClassifier(cv2.data.haarcascades + 'haarcascade_eye.xml')</code>
이 속성을 사용하면 XML 파일이 기본 위치에서 자동으로 검색됩니다. OpenCV 내에서.
이 조정을 구현하면 앞서 언급한 오류가 발생하지 않고 필요한 캐스케이드를 쉽게 로드할 수 있습니다. OpenCV는 파일 검색 프로세스를 편리하게 처리하므로 얼굴 인식 작업을 원활하게 진행할 수 있습니다.
위 내용은 다음은 질문 형식을 활용한 몇 가지 제목 옵션입니다. **직접적이고 간결함:** * **OpenCV 오류: \'\'오류 수정 방법: (-215) !empty() 함수 detectorMultiScale\'\'에서?** * **왜의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!